I got an paper offer on my meal tray on a recent Continental Flight. The offer included $75 off first year membership fee. However, it did not mention the 25% bonus. If I apply, will I still receive the 25% elite bonus? Or does it only apply to those who sign up via the new link on CO website?
Hi BlissWorld, the new 25% Elite bonus mile benefit is for all Presidential Plus cardmembers, current and future, regardless of how enrolled.
Quote:
Originally Posted by SS255
The 25% mileage bonus appears to be RDM's only, and not EQM's. Perhaps CO Insider can clarify this.
That's correct, SS255, the Elite members will earn an extra 25% RDMs, not EQMs.
Quote:
Originally Posted by SuperG1955
How does this work for couples? I'm a Plat and so is Mrs SuperG. We would both want to receive the 25% bonus Miles. As far as the PC is concerned, the ideal would be a membership and a spouse membership.
It doesn't make sense for each of us to have a separate Chase Presidential Account, but to have 2 cards on one account.
Hi SuperG1955, the 25% Elite bonus mile benefit applies only to the primary cardmember - the one whose OnePass account is linked to the card. For your wife to be eligible for the bonus mile benefit, she'd have to have her own Presidential Plus account linked to her own OnePass number.
